Cherry Hill Mortgage Investment Corporation

$2.59

+$0.07 (+2.78%)

Jan 5, 2026

Price History (1Y)

Analysis

Cherry Hill Mortgage Investment Corporation is a real estate investment trust (REIT) that operates in the mortgage industry. The company's scale can be gauged from its market capitalization of $96.69M and revenue of $40.20M over the trailing twelve months. With 12 employees, the organization maintains a relatively small workforce. The company's financial health is characterized by substantial margins: gross margin stands at 75.3%, operating margin at 44.1%, and profit margin at 26.6%. Returns on equity (ROE) and assets (ROA) are 4.6% and 0.7%, respectively. The balance sheet shows a significant debt-to-equity ratio of 534.43, with $70.76M in cash and $1.26B in debt. The valuation context is marked by a price-to-earnings ratio (TTM) of 51.80, which contrasts with the forward P/E of 4.80. The dividend yield is notable at 1984.0%, while the payout ratio stands at 1100.0%.

This analysis is AI-generated for informational purposes only and should not be considered financial advice. Data may be delayed or inaccurate. Always do your own research and consult a qualified financial advisor before making investment decisions.

About Cherry Hill Mortgage Investment Corporation

Cherry Hill Mortgage Investment Corporation, a residential real estate finance company, acquires, invests in, and manages residential mortgage assets in the United States. It operates through Investments in RMBS (residential mortgage-backed securities) and Investments in Servicing Related Assets segments. The company has elected to be taxed as a real estate investment trust. The company generally would not be subject to federal corporate income taxes if it distributes at least 90% of its taxable income to its stockholders. Cherry Hill Mortgage Investment Corporation was incorporated in 2012 and is based in Tinton Falls, New Jersey.

Visit website →

Key Statistics

Market Cap
$96.69M
P/E Ratio
51.80
52-Week High
$3.68
52-Week Low
$2.17
Avg Volume
282.24K
Beta
1.12
Dividend Yield
1984.00%

Company Info

Exchange
NYQ
Country
United States
Employees
12